Debian iptables怎样备份配置
在Debian系统中,iptables
的配置通常保存在/etc/iptables/rules.v4
(IPv4)和/etc/iptables/rules.v6
(IPv6)文件中。要备份这些配置文件,你可以使用以下步骤:
备份IPv4配置
-
打开终端:
sudo -i
-
备份
/etc/iptables/rules.v4
文件:cp /etc/iptables/rules.v4 /etc/iptables/rules.v4.bak
备份IPv6配置
-
打开终端:
sudo -i
-
备份
/etc/iptables/rules.v6
文件:cp /etc/iptables/rules.v6 /etc/iptables/rules.v6.bak
使用iptables-save
命令备份
你也可以使用iptables-save
命令来备份当前的iptables规则,它会生成一个包含所有规则的文本文件。
-
备份IPv4规则:
sudo iptables-save > /etc/iptables/rules.v4.backup
-
备份IPv6规则:
sudo ip6tables-save > /etc/iptables/rules.v6.backup
使用rsync
进行备份
如果你希望使用rsync
来备份配置文件,可以这样做:
-
备份IPv4配置:
sudo rsync -a /etc/iptables/rules.v4 /etc/iptables/rules.v4.bak
-
备份IPv6配置:
sudo rsync -a /etc/iptables/rules.v6 /etc/iptables/rules.v6.bak
注意事项
- 确保你有足够的权限来执行这些操作,通常需要root权限。
- 备份文件应存储在安全的位置,以防止数据丢失。
- 定期备份配置文件是一个好习惯,特别是在进行重大更改之前。
通过以上步骤,你可以轻松地备份Debian系统中的iptables
配置。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权请联系我们,一经查实立即删除!